Keep Your Boiler in Top Condition with These Simple Tips
Keeping your boiler in top shape between professional service visits is crucial for maintaining your home’s comfort and energy efficiency throughout harsh New England winters. Routine homeowner care combined with annual Boiler Maintenance helps prevent unexpected heating failures in Dracut, MA, Lowell, MA, Methuen, MA, Lawrence, MA, and Haverhill, MA. Here are five practical tips to keep your heating system operating safely and efficiently:
1. Check System Boiler Pressure
Keep a close eye on your boiler’s pressure gauge to ensure it stays within the recommended operating range (typically between 12 and 15 PSI for residential hydronic boilers, or 1 to 1.5 bar). Guidelines from the ENERGY STAR® Heating and Cooling Program emphasize that correct pressure levels prevent unnecessary wear on circulating pumps. If the pressure drops too low or spikes consistently, it may indicate a hidden leak or faulty expansion tank requiring prompt Boiler Repair.
2. Bleed Your Radiators
If your radiators have cold spots at the top or fail to warm evenly, trapped air is likely restricting hot water circulation. Bleeding your radiators releases this air, restoring full heat output across your entire Heating Services network and reducing overall strain on your boiler’s burner assembly.
3. Insulate Exposed Pipework
Insulating exposed hydronic heating pipes helps prevent heat dissipation as hot water circulates throughout your living spaces. According to thermal efficiency guidance from the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) Pipe Insulation Guide, wrapping exposed lines significantly reduces energy loss and minimizes the risk of catastrophic pipe bursts requiring emergency Frozen & Leaking Pipe Repair during freezing temperatures.
4. Maintain Clear Space Around the Unit
Ensure there is adequate clearance around your boiler by keeping the surrounding utility room free of clutter, combustible storage boxes, paints, and laundry. Proper ventilation guarantees adequate combustion airflow and follows mandatory residential safety standards established by the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A 54: National Fuel Gas Code) and local state building codes.
5.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ors & Monitor Early Warning Signs
Pay close attention to unusual banging, whistling (kettling), or persistent moisture pooling beneath the unit. In addition to visual checks, ensure working carbon monoxide alarms are installed near the heating area in compliance with the U.S.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C). Common signs that your boiler needs repair include unusual noises, leaking, inconsistent heating, and increased energy bills. If you notice any of these issues, it’s best to call a professional for a thorough assessment.
During a boiler repair appointment, our technicians will inspect your boiler, diagnose the issue, and discuss the necessary repairs with you. Once you approve the proposed solution, we’ll proceed with the repair to get your boiler up and running as quickly as possible.
The duration of a boiler repair varies depending on the complexity of the issue. Minor repairs can take as little as an hour, while more extensive fixes may require several hours or even multiple visits.
In many cases, boiler repairs can improve energy efficiency by addressing issues that cause the boiler to work harder than necessary. This can result in lower energy bills and a more comfortable home.
Regular boiler maintenance is crucial for preventing future problems. By scheduling routine service appointments, you can ensure your boiler stays in optimal condition, and any potential issues can be caught early before they become major problems.
